EFFECTIVENESS OF THE SORGHUM PROTECTION SYSTEM AGAINST PESTS UNDER THE CONDITIONS OF THE STEPPE ZONE OF UKRAINE

Abstract

The article presents the results of a study on the effectiveness of insecticidal protection of grain sorghum crops under the conditions of the northern Steppe of Ukraine. The relevance of the research is driven by increasing climate risks, particularly droughts, and the need to find reliable alternatives to traditional cereal crops. Sorghum is a promising crop due to its high drought resistance, stable yield, and lower fertilizer requirements. At the same time, its cultivation is accompanied by the negative impact of a complex of pests, among which cereal aphids, wireworms, Swedish flies, cotton bollworms, and chafer beetles dominate. The aim of the study was to determine the effectiveness of different sorghum protection schemes – seed pre-treatment and foliar treatment of growing plants – using chemical and biological agents (Cruiser, Maxim XL, Vermystim, Karate Zeon). The experiments were conducted at the “Dnipro” experimental farm of the Institute of Grain Crops of NAAS of Ukraine during 2018–2021, considering agroclimatic conditions characterized by unstable temperature and hydrological regimes. The results showed that the combination of Cruiser + Maxim XL + Vermystim provided the lowest rates of seedling damage (6,0%) and seedling mortality (4,0%), as well as the highest yield – up to 8,80 t/ha under combined application with Karate Zeon. The use of insecticides effectively reduced aphid populations during critical crop development phases (down to 0,8–1,2 individuals per plant). The study confirms the high effectiveness of integrated sorghum protection combining insecticides and growth biostimulants as a factor in increasing yields and reducing pesticide pressure on the environment. The obtained data have practical value for agricultural production in risk–prone farming zones and justify the need for further research into effective and environmentally safe plant protection products.
